A Free State farmworker’s family, which is accusing his employer of having a hand in his death, is demanding justice. The owner of Snyman Broedery in Grootgewaagd, near Reitz, reportedly assaulted Duisend Andries Motlokoa. He was later found close to death, lying on the side of a dirt road near the farm.
